We compared two Desktop platform GPUs: 3GB VRAM FirePro D500 and 512MB VRAM All In Wonder HD 3650 to see which GPU has better performance in key specifications, benchmark tests, power consumption, etc.
Main Differences
AMD FirePro D500 's Advantages
Released 5 years and 7 months late
Larger VRAM bandwidth (243.8GB/s vs 19.01GB/s)
1416 additional rendering cores
ATI All In Wonder HD 3650 's Advantages
Lower TDP (55W vs 274W)
